In this episode of Retail Right Now, Total Retail's Joe Keenan and Kristina Stidham discuss next week's Singles Day, the online shopping holiday created by Chinese e-commerce retail giant Alibaba, which will takes place every year on Nov. 11. This massive global shopping event — it's twice as large as the five-day Black Friday/Cyber Monday weekend combined — creates cross-border e-commerce opportunity for U.S. brands. Therefore, U.S. retailers should consider participating in Singles Day. To take advantage of Singles Day and cross-border e-commerce in general, retailers should develop a strategy around the local consumer, ensure that their e-commerce platform can enable cross-border shopping for both desktop and mobile, and test that strategy on international online marketplaces such as Tmall (which is owned by Alibaba). Alibaba's Singles Day offers the chance for a trial run for U.S. retailers before Black Friday and Cyber Monday. If your business has yet to look into cross-border e-commerce, perhaps now is the time.
